Influence of local anesthetic solution on postdural puncture headache
J S Naulty1, L Hertwig, C O Hunt
1Department of Anesthesia, George Washington University, Washington, DC.
Anesthesiology
|March 1, 1990
Summary
Postdural puncture headache (PDPH) incidence varied among spinal anesthesia agents used for cesarean delivery. Tetracaine-procaine showed the lowest PDPH rates, while lidocaine-glucose had the highest.

Background:
- Postdural puncture headache (PDPH) is a known complication following spinal anesthesia.
- Cesarean delivery frequently utilizes spinal anesthesia, necessitating investigation into agent-specific PDPH risks.
- Understanding PDPH incidence is crucial for optimizing patient care and anesthetic choices.
Purpose of the Study:
- To compare the incidence of PDPH among different local anesthetics administered via spinal anesthesia for cesarean delivery.
- To identify which anesthetic agents are associated with a higher or lower risk of PDPH.
- To evaluate the need for epidural blood patch across different anesthetic groups.
Main Methods:
- A prospective observational study involving 2,511 patients undergoing cesarean delivery with spinal anesthesia.
- Patients received one of three anesthetic agents: tetracaine-procaine mixture, bupivacaine-glucose, or lidocaine-glucose.
- Development of PDPH was monitored for at least 72 hours post-procedure.
Main Results:
- PDPH occurred in 5.85% of patients receiving tetracaine-procaine, 7.64% with bupivacaine-glucose, and 9.54% with lidocaine-glucose within the first 36 hours.
- Statistically significant differences in PDPH incidence were observed between all anesthetic groups.
- No significant differences were found in the requirement for epidural blood patch after 36 hours across the groups.
Conclusions:
- The choice of local anesthetic for spinal anesthesia in cesarean delivery impacts the early incidence of PDPH.
- Tetracaine-procaine demonstrated a lower risk of PDPH compared to bupivacaine-glucose and lidocaine-glucose.
- While early PDPH rates differ, the ultimate need for epidural blood patch appears consistent across these agents.
